Renault announced July 2026 offers on the Kiger, Triber and Kwid, with the Kiger getting benefits up to ₹1.25 lakh.
Renault Announces Aggressive July Promotional Offers
Renault India has unveiled a series of strategic promotional offers for the month of July, targeting three of its most pivotal models in the Indian market: the Kiger, Triber, and Kwid. The centerpiece of this campaign is the Renault Kiger, which is being offered with benefits reaching up to ₹1.25 lakh. This move indicates a concerted effort by the French automaker to stimulate demand and enhance its market penetration within the highly competitive compact SUV segment.
Strategic Positioning of the Renault Kiger
The substantial discount of ₹1.25 lakh on the Kiger is a tactical response to the intensifying competition in the sub-4-meter SUV category. With the rise of formidable competitors such as the Tata Punch and the Hyundai Exter, Renault is utilizing aggressive pricing to maintain the Kiger's value proposition. By significantly lowering the barrier to entry, Renault aims to attract budget-conscious buyers who seek the utility and styling of an SUV without the premium price tag typically associated with higher-segment vehicles.
Portfolio Synergy: Triber and Kwid
Beyond the Kiger, the inclusion of the Triber and Kwid in this promotional cycle demonstrates Renault's intent to drive volume across its entire Indian portfolio. The Triber continues to hold a unique niche as one of the most affordable seven-seater options available, catering to large families. Meanwhile, the Kwid remains a critical entry point for first-time car buyers. By offering benefits across these three distinct segments—compact SUV, MPV, and entry-level hatchback—Renault is executing a comprehensive strategy to increase dealership footfall and clear existing inventory.
Seasonal Market Dynamics and Timing
The timing of these offers in July is particularly noteworthy. In the Indian automotive industry, the monsoon season often brings a temporary slump in sales, particularly in rural and semi-urban areas where logistics and purchasing patterns are affected by heavy rains. These discounts serve as a counter-cyclical tool to offset the seasonal dip, ensuring that sales momentum is maintained leading up to the festive season in the second half of the year, which is traditionally the strongest period for vehicle sales in India.
Broader Industry Implications
From a broader business perspective, such aggressive discounting often signals a phase of inventory optimization. As manufacturers prepare for new model year updates or potential feature refreshes, clearing out current stock becomes a priority. For Renault, this campaign is not just about immediate sales but also about defending market share in a landscape where consumers are increasingly shifting toward SUVs and multi-purpose vehicles, leaving the traditional hatchback market in a state of decline.
